Chrome浏览器网页调试工具使用完整教程及案例分析
来源:Chrome浏览器官网
时间:2026/02/04

一、使用Chrome浏览器的网页调试工具
1. 打开开发者工具
- 在Chrome浏览器中,点击右上角的三个点图标,然后选择“检查”或“开发者工具”。
- 在新的页面中,你会看到一个包含各种工具的侧边栏。
2. 启用断点
- 在左侧的“控制台”面板中,点击“断点”按钮。
- 在右侧的代码视图中,点击你想要设置断点的行号。
- Chrome会自动暂停执行到该行号,你可以在这里查看和修改代码。
3. 单步执行
- 在代码视图中,点击你想要执行的行号。
- 代码将逐行执行,你可以在控制台中看到每一步的输出。
- 如果你想要停止执行,可以再次点击“断点”按钮。
4. 查看变量和对象
- 在控制台中,你可以通过输入`console.log()`来查看当前正在使用的变量和对象。
- 例如,输入`console.log(window)`将显示当前窗口对象的信息。
5. 查看网络请求
- 在控制台中,输入`console.log(XMLHttpRequest.prototype.open)`,将显示所有网络请求的原型方法。
- 这可以帮助你了解网络请求是如何被创建和管理的。
6. 查看错误信息
- 在控制台中,输入`console.error('This is an error')`,将显示一个错误信息。
- 你还可以自定义错误信息,通过在`console.error()`后面添加`message: '自定义错误信息'`来实现。
二、案例分析
案例1:页面加载问题
假设你在开发一个网站时,发现页面无法正常加载。你怀疑是某个脚本文件的问题,于是决定使用Chrome的网页调试工具来定位问题。
1. 打开开发者工具:点击右上角的三个点图标,选择“检查”。
2. 启用断点:在左侧的“控制台”面板中,点击“断点”按钮。在右侧的代码视图中,找到你想设置断点的行号,点击它。
3. 单步执行:点击“断点”按钮,代码将逐行执行。当你看到代码停在了有问题的脚本文件上时,就可以开始观察和修改代码了。
4. 查看变量和对象:在控制台中,输入`console.log(window)`,查看当前窗口对象的信息。这有助于你判断问题是否出在全局对象上。
5. 查看网络请求:输入`console.log(XMLHttpRequest.prototype.open)`,查看所有网络请求的原型方法。这有助于你了解网络请求是如何被创建和管理的。
6. 查看错误信息:在控制台中,输入`console.error('This is an error')`,查看错误信息。这有助于你定位问题所在。
7. 修改代码:根据观察和分析的结果,修改有问题的脚本文件。
8. 重新运行:点击“断点”按钮,让代码继续执行。如果问题解决,那么你就可以关闭开发者工具并继续开发了。
9. 总结:通过这个案例,你学会了如何使用Chrome的网页调试工具来定位和解决问题。同时,你也了解了如何通过查看变量、对象和方法来分析和解决问题。
案例2:性能优化
假设你在开发一个大型网站时,发现页面加载速度较慢。你怀疑是某个图片或者脚本文件导致的。你决定使用Chrome的网页调试工具来定位问题。
1. 打开开发者工具:点击右上角的三个点图标,选择“检查”。
2. 启用断点:在左侧的“控制台”面板中,点击“断点”按钮。在右侧的代码视图中,找到你想设置断点的行号,点击它。
3. 单步执行:点击“断点”按钮,代码将逐行执行。当你看到代码停在了有问题的图片或者脚本文件上时,就可以开始观察和修改代码了。
4. 查看网络请求:输入`console.log(XMLHttpRequest.prototype.open)`,查看所有网络请求的原型方法。这有助于你了解网络请求是如何被创建和管理的。
5. 查看错误信息:在控制台中,输入`console.error('This is an error')`,查看错误信息。这有助于你定位问题所在。
6. 修改代码:根据观察和分析的结果,修改有问题的图片或者脚本文件。
7. 重新运行:点击“断点”按钮,让代码继续执行。如果问题解决,那么你就可以关闭开发者工具并继续开发了。
8. 总结:通过这个案例,你学会了如何使用Chrome的网页调试工具来定位和解决问题。同时,你也了解了如何通过查看网络请求和错误信息来分析和解决问题。
三、注意事项
1. 确保你的Chrome浏览器已经更新到最新版本,以便获得最新的功能和修复。
2. 在使用断点时,要确保代码处于正确的上下文中,否则可能会导致意外的错误。
3. 在调试过程中,要耐心地观察和分析代码的行为,不要轻易中断程序的执行。
4. 如果遇到复杂的问题,可以参考官方文档或在线教程来获取更多的帮助和指导。
总之,Chrome浏览器的网页调试工具是一个非常强大的工具,可以帮助开发者和测试人员快速定位和解决问题。通过使用这个工具,你可以更加高效地开发和测试网站和应用。
猜你喜欢
1
谷歌浏览器如何通过增强内存管理提升浏览效率
时间:2025/03/23
阅读
2
为什么Chrome浏览器显示“Aw, Snap!”错误
时间:2025/03/23
阅读
3
谷歌浏览器自动填充功能安全隐患及防护措施
时间:2025/08/27
阅读
4
Chrome浏览器视频播放自动暂停关闭方法解析
时间:2025/07/25
阅读
5
Chrome浏览器如何通过隐身模式提高网页加载的隐私性
时间:2025/05/23
阅读
6
Google Chrome浏览器网页翻译插件使用技巧
时间:2026/01/30
阅读
7
Google浏览器下载页面总跳转谷歌首页怎么处理
时间:2025/07/03
阅读
8
Chrome浏览器视频分辨率切换完整操作方法
时间:2025/10/16
阅读
9
在谷歌浏览器中提升图片压缩效果
时间:2025/03/25
阅读